Method 1: Manual Retyping
The obvious approach: sit down after writing and type your notes into Notion manually.
Pros: Total control over formatting. You can restructure, expand, and organize as you go. No additional tools needed.
Cons: It's slow. A page of handwritten notes takes 10-15 minutes to retype. If you write a lot, this becomes unsustainable. Most people start with good intentions and end up with a growing pile of unprocessed notebooks.
Verdict: Works for occasional notes. Falls apart as a regular habit. There's also a strange irony in handwriting to save time, then spending more time retyping.
Speed rating: Slow. 10-15 minutes per page.
Method 2: Photo Embed
Take a photo of your notes and embed the image directly in Notion.
Pros: Fast capture—snap and done. Preserves your original handwriting, diagrams, and sketches exactly as written.
Cons: The text isn't searchable. You can't edit it. If you need to find something, you're scrolling through images trying to spot it visually. Over time, you build a library of pictures that's hard to navigate.
Verdict: Good for archiving or for notes with lots of drawings. Not great for text-heavy notes you'll need to search later.
Speed rating: Fast capture, but limited usefulness. 30 seconds per page, plus ongoing search frustration.

Which Method Should You Use?
Be honest about your habits:
If you write occasional notes and don't mind retyping: Manual entry works fine. Just don't let them pile up.
If your notes are visual (diagrams, sketches, mind maps): Photo embeds might be enough. Search limitations are less of an issue when you're looking for visual content.
If you write text-heavy notes regularly and need to find things later: AI transcription is the clear winner. The time savings compound quickly, and having searchable handwritten notes to Notion changes how useful your notes become.
